Common Causes of Blocked Drains

  • Grease Build-Up: A common culprit in kitchen plumbing where fats from cooking accumulate.
  • Foreign Objects: Items like toys or hygiene products inadvertently flushed down toilets can cause significant blockages.
  • Tree Roots: Roots intruding into pipes can restrict flow and lead to severe damage.
  • Debris Accumulation: Leaves and dirt entering outdoor drainage can block vents and pipes.

Understanding these causes helps homeowners avoid them by implementing preventative measures.

Signs You Might Have Blocked Drains in Castle Hill

Recognizing early signs of blocked drains is vital. Some warning signals include:

  1. Slow Draining Water: When water takes longer than usual to drain away.
  2. Gurgling Sounds: Strange noises from your fixtures often indicate air trapped due to blockages.
  3. Bad Odors: Foul smells emanating from your sinks could signal stagnant water.
  4. Frequent Clogs: Repeatedly dealing with clogs suggests a deeper issue within the plumbing system.

If you notice one or more of these signs, it's essential not to ignore them.

What to Do If You Encounter Blocked Drains in Castle Hill?

Step-by-Step Troubleshooting Guide

  1. Identify the Problem Area:

    • Check which fixture is affected - is it the sink, toilet, or shower?
  2. Use a Plunger:

    • A plunger may clear minor clogs effectively. Ensure there’s enough water covering the drain for effective suction.
  3. Try Natural Solutions:

    • Baking soda and vinegar can work wonders for minor greases build-ups.
      1. Pour half a cup of baking soda down the drain.
      2. Follow with half a cup of vinegar.
      3. Close it off with a drain stopper and wait for 30 minutes before flushing with hot water.
  4. Check Trap Cleanouts:

    • If comfortable, inspect the pipe under your sink for any visible clogs that you might remove manually.
